Description

A tenant at will is a tenant who has the landlord's permission to stay on the property past the expiration of the rental agreement. Also, a tenant who occupies rental property with the landlord's consent and makes rent payments without a written lease is called a tenant-at-will. This form is a generic pleading that may be referred to when preparing a complaint or petition to recover possession of premises from a tenant-at-will after the tenant has been give the statutory notice to quit the premises.

The complaint or petition seeks to regain possession of the premises from the tenant. This legal proceeding typically begins with the landlord serving the tenant with a statutory notice to quit, informing them of their breach of the rental agreement by failing to pay the rent. The notice provides a specific period for the tenant to either fulfill their financial obligations or vacate the premises. If the tenant does not comply with the notice, the landlord can proceed with filing a complaint or petition in the Fulton County court system. This legal action aims to recover possession of the premises and potentially seek damages for past due rent. Other types of Fulton Georgia Complaint or Petition to Recover Possession of Premises from a Tenant at Will may include: 1. Noncompliance with Lease Terms: This type of complaint is filed when a tenant violates other terms of the lease agreement, such as unauthorized subletting, excessive noise, or conducting illegal activities on the premises. 2. Property Damage: If a tenant causes significant damage to the property beyond normal wear and tear, the landlord may file a complaint or petition to recover possession and seek compensation for the repairs. 3. Breach of Lease Agreement: In situations where the tenant has breached multiple terms of the lease agreement, such as non-payment of rent and violation of other conditions, the landlord can file a complaint seeking possession of the premises. It is essential for landlords to familiarize themselves with the specific laws and regulations in Fulton County, Georgia, regarding rental agreements and the legal process for recovering possession from a non-compliant tenant. Seeking professional legal advice may be necessary to ensure proper representation throughout the legal proceedings.
